Wario Ware footage is for girls?

As Nintendo never fails to inform us, Wii is a console aimed at hunting down non-gamers. This Wario Ware: Smooth Moves video shows little of the game but plenty of the big N's mindset, featuring, as it does, a trio - nay, a gaggle - of young ladies coming to grips with Wii's controller. Sure, it's no different from Microsoft or Sony's achingly Zeitgeist-hunting promo imagery featuring over-styled models fumbling with new technology. But Nintendo is deadly serious about embracing the non-gaming masses - hopefullytheir target market will respond. After all, Wii is about fun for both the hardcore and the casual gamer.

Fortunately, GamesRadar can assure any gamers with a Y chromosome that Wario Ware is a stupendously enjoyable minigame romp, and suitable for all. We'll have our review twirling, pushing, steering and hula-hooping for your attention soon.
